It was a horrendous fire. Reporter leonard and his wife know all too well how quickly a fire can ignite. They lost their long time home two months ago in an electrical fire. We lost everything, everything, all our clothes, everything. The only thing we had was the clothes on our back. Were only one call away from a tragic event happening, so were on borrowed time. Reporter east Contra Costa County says theyre faced with so many fire emergencies they cant keep up. The Fire District covers 250 miles, more than 120,000 residents yet it has just three fire stations. Only nine firefighters are on duty at a time. At any given time when you call t 911 we have three resources working through a very dynamic system and they can be 10, 15, 20, to 25 minutes away. Reporter the Fire District is launching a Public Awareness campaign to let people know they need solutions.
